hpe agile manager - ness-tech.co.ilירועים 2015/alm... · organizational agile maturity the...

26
HPE Agile Manager Efrat Mininberg HPE Agile Manager Product Owner 01 Nov 2015

Upload: dangliem

Post on 18-Apr-2018

223 views

Category:

Documents


1 download

TRANSCRIPT

HPE Agile ManagerEfrat MininbergHPE Agile Manager Product Owner

01 Nov 2015

Agenda

Agile at scale - challenges

HPE Agile Manager - intro

A day in a life - demo

Q&A

Organizational Agile Maturity

The Enterprise Agile Reality

Scale

d A

gile

(S

AF

e)

Agile

Team

Program

Agile Team Agile Team

Portfolio

BuildPlan Run

HP Enterprise Agile Suite

This doesn’t work in the enterprise…

HPE Agile Manager Product Team

Agile Manager Product

characteristics

• 3 applications

• Teams are co-located

• On premise & SaaS product

• Quarterly Releases

• Monthly drops to production

Products

ALM Synchronizer

Application

Lifecycle

Intelligence

Agile Manager

Sunnyvale,

CAProduct

Management

Prague,

CZDevelopment

Yehud,

ILDevelopment

Ho-chi minh, ViDevelopment

UKR

QA

AgM Delivery Model (monthly releases to production)

SaaS Production Farms (External)

Sprint 1 Sprint 2 Sprint 3 Sprint 4 Sprint 5 Sprint 6

SaaS Production Farm (Internal – early adapters)

Test Farm (trunk)

Nightly

deployment

trunk

Deploy after two weeks

on internal farm, including

required bug fixes

RELEASE/PSI

Internal branch

Bug fixes

Test Farm – internal branch

Bug fixes

Deploy after two weeks

on internal farm, including

required bug fixes

Drop 1 Drop 2

Drop 1 Drop 2

Sprint length: 2 weeks

HPE Agile Manager defied

Key Capabilities

• Agile project management

• Release and User Story and Defect Management

• Development Tools Integration

• Team/Resource Management

• Rest APIs

Key Characteristics

• SaaS or On-Premise

• HPE ALM/QC/PPM Synchronizer

• Regular releases driven by user feedback

• Modern, clean, intuitive UI

• SAFeTM Gold Certified

1

Structure release

Define teams

Manage release backlog

Release Planning 3

Allocate tasks

Implement and update

Retrospective and close

Sprint Execution 4

Development analytics

Scrum reports

Customizable reports

Visibility and Insight2

Plan user stories and defects

Assign to team

Manage team capacity

Sprint Planning

Agile Manager – Scrum Mode

Kanban Mode

• Work carries on continuously throughout the

release. A release can consist of a single

sprint.

• The flow of work items is governed only by

the work-in-progress (WIP) limit and time

limit

set for each stage.

Scrumban

• Continue to work in sprint cycles

• Benefit from the customization, workflow and

rules of the storyboard

• The sprint ends with a sprint closure, in which

you reassign items that remain in the

Planning and In Progress stages to the next

sprint

Kanban mode

1

Structure release

Define teams

Manage release backlog

Release Planning 3

Development analytics

Kanban reports

Customizable reports

Visibility and Insight2

Plan user stories and defects

Assign to team

Implement and update

Track WIP and Cycletime

Team Execution and Tracking

Plan WIP Done

Kanban mode

Kanban mode

1

Structure release

Define teams

Manage release backlog

Release Planning 3

Track WIP and

Cycletime

Allocate tasks (optional)

Implement and update

Retrospective and close

Sprint Execution 4

Development analytics

Kanban and Scrum reports

Customizable reports

Visibility and Insight2

Plan user stories and defects

Assign to team

Manage team capacity

Sprint Planning

Plan WIP Done

Agile Manager - Scrumban

Custom Fields and Dependencies Dependencies graph:

• among user stories

• linked defectsFeatures• UDFs for user stories, defects,

themes and features.

• Various types: Date, Text, List

(single or multiple selection),

Number, User List.

• Displayed in grids, included in

filters and reports.

• Notification of changes

Value Customize Agile process

Track dependencies within, and

cross-applications to mitigate

delivery risks

ALI (Application Lifecycle Intelligence)

Features

• ALI configuration wizard

• Hierarchical Builds

• SCM metrics: code churn,

coverage, and defect density.

• Application Heatmaps

• Associate code changes with

different issue tracking tool

Value

Ease of configuration promotes

adoption

Application Health from a code

perspective complements Agile and

test coverage metrics

Cross- Application dashboard

Integration with HPE Agile Manager

Code Coverage

MSTest

IDE

IntelliJ IDEA

Visual Studio

SCM

CVS

Subversion

Microsoft TPS

Borland

GIT

Rational ClearCase

Serena CM

Build

Jenkins / Hudson

Microsoft TPS

Unit Test

TestNG

Integrated Partner integrations

Developer analytics ecosystem

Agile Manager Eclipse Integration

Scrum/ SAFe

17

Re

lea

se

s

Sprint 1

Ap

plic

atio

n s

Work

spaces

Sprint 2

Sprint 3

Business

Features

Business

Features

Arch.

Features

Release/PI1

Release/PI2

Release/PI3

User Stories

Spikes

Defects

Team

A

Business

Epic

Business

Epic

Arch. Epic

Themes

Themes

Themes

Team

B

Team

A

Team

B

Team

B

Team

C

Tenant

HPE PPM Enterprise Portfolio Planning

Agile Manager – SAFe alignmentFrom Agile project to Agile Enterprise

Agile Release Train 1

Agile Release Train 2

RR = Risk Reduction

OE = Opportunity Enablement Prioritized

Features

Prioritizing for Roadmapping with WSJF

© Copyright 2012 Hewlett-Packard Development Company, L.P. The information contained herein is subject to change without notice.

Quality and Test

Velocity and quality for the enterprise

• Native integration to leverage best-in-class quality management of HPE ALM/QC

• Traceability, asset sharing, visibility across broader enterprise app ecosystem

• Enterprise support for both Agile and non-Agile projects

Agile Manager(On-Premise or SaaS)

ALM / QC(On-Premise or SaaS)

HP Unified Functional

Test

Integration Bridge

Releases

Requirements/User

Stories

Defects and Test Metrics

HPE Unified Functional Test

Agile Manager – ALM SynchronizerA solution the compliments ALM/ QC

Agile Manager

ALM

Agile Manager and ALM Synchronizer

© Copyright 2012 Hewlett-Packard Development Company, L.P. The information contained herein is subject to change without notice.

Demo

© Copyright 2012 Hewlett-Packard Development Company, L.P.

The information contained herein is subject to change without notice.

www.saas.hp.com

Q&A

28

Thank you.www.HPAgileManager.com

29